The corona epidemic has an impact on almost every region of the world. Meanwhile, fans will have to wait a little longer for the sequel of Hollywood's veteran director James Cameron's much awaited movie 'Avatar'. The shooting of this movie was started in New Zealand earlier this year, and the movie was scheduled to be released in December of 2021. Due to epidemic like COVID-19, the release date of the movie has been changed to 16 December 2022.

James Cameron has written on social media, no one is more sad than me due to this delay in the film. But I am very impressed by the incredible performance and extraordinary work of our artists. He expressed his thanks to Disney Studios for their support, and also thanked the fans. Earlier this year, James and filmmaker John Landau had gone to Wellington, New Zealand to shoot the sequel of 'Avatar' with 50 personnel involved in production. Now the film is being delayed due to Corona.

Significantly, the movie 'Avatar', which came in the year 2009, got immense affection from the audience. Subsequently, the sequel of this film was also announced. The shooting of the film had started, but due to COVID-19, the New Zealand Government had ordered the lockdown. After that, the shooting of 'Avatar' sequel had to be stopped midway.
